肺炎衣原体感染与阿尔茨海默病的关系 被引量:4

Association between Chlamydia pneumonia infection and Alzheimer's disease

摘要 阿尔茨海默病(AD)是老年痴呆最常见病因,习惯上分为早发家族性AD(FAD)和迟发性AD(LOAD)。近年来炎症作为LOAD发病因素备受关注,多种研究表明肺炎衣原体(Cpn)感染与LOAD相关。本文介绍了Cpn感染参与LOAD的组织病理学依据、动物模型研究及临床干预实验研究,并探讨Cpn感染导致LOAD可能的发病机制。 Alzheimer's disease (AD) is the most common cause of dementia in the elderly, whereby it is customary to distinguish between early familial FAD and late-onset AD (LOAD). The importance of inflammation in the pathogenesis of LOAD is increasingly being recognized and many studies show that Chlamydia pneumonia (Cpn) has been implicated in LOAD pathogenesis. This review focuses specifically on infection with Cpn in LOAD including the histopathological basis, animal model research and antibiotic treatment studies, and how the infection may function as a "trigger or initiator" in the pathogene- sis of LOAD.
